What is this position:

As Senior Manufacturing Technician you will provide technical support and leadership relating to equipment utilized in the manufacturing areas by repairing, maintaining, or modifying production equipment.

Monitoring machine output on the shift to and ensure all cells are running to cycle time, to meet specific targets.

What You’ll Be Doing:

- Install and equipment validation
- Conducting scheduled maintenance, diagnosing, and troubleshooting faults
- Perform skilled maintenance and repair such as mechanical, pneumatics, electrical systems
- Lead on maintenance and/or process issues
- Ability to interpret blueprints and schematics.
- Certifies and train manufacturing associates in the production processes.
- Identifies and implements corrective actions for manufacturing related issues.

How does this role fit into the organisation:

You will report to a process Engineering Manager on a team of approx. 20. Your team will include process engineers and manufacturing technicians.

What we’re looking for:

- Min level 6 qualification (Trade or Third level equivalent)
- Electrical and mechanical skills are desired
- Technical and fault-finding skills
